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our technicians arrive quickly and assess the damage, identifying the source of the water and containing the affected area to prevent further spread. We use specialized equipment to prevent water from seeping into adjacent areas.
Step 2: Water Extraction and Drying
We use powerful pumps to extract standing water, and our technicians set up a drying protocol using high-velocity air movers and dehumidifiers to evaporate excess moisture. This step is crucial in preventing secondary dam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.
Step 3: Cleaning and Disinfection
Our team uses specialized cleaning solutions to remove dirt, grime, and potential allergens. We also disinfect all surfaces to prevent the growth of mold and mildew.
Step 4: Restoration and Repairs
Our technicians repair or replace damaged materials, including drywall, flooring, and insulation. We work with you to ensure that your garage is restored to its original state, and any necessary repairs are made to prevent future damage.
Step 5: Follow-Up and Inspection
We perform a final inspection to ensure that your garage is dry, clean, and safe. We also provide you with tips on how to prevent future water damage and maintain your garage’s condition.

Garage Water Damage Cleanup Cost in Orting, WA
The cost of Garage Water Damage Cleanup can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Orting, WA. Our estimates are free, and we’ll work with you to ensure you understand the costs involved.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Containment |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Amount of water, type of flooring or materials, and local conditions |
| Cleaning and Disinfection | $500 – $2,000 | Type of surfaces, level of contamination, and local conditions |
| Restoration and Repairs |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, type of materials or repairs needed, and local conditions |
